de_az for CS 1.6: What's Inside and How to Play

The de_az map in CS 1.6 appeals to players who prefer clear routes and steady pacing. Its layout supports standard round execution: site entries, passage control, and timing work. When bots are enabled on the server, the map typically includes a .nav file, making AI paths more consistent and rounds smoother.

The core concept of de_az avoids breaking the match with a single push. Instead, it forces opponents into mistakes during approaches. Holding angles matters most, avoiding blind trades. Team communication decides outcomes: some players gather intel, others hold long-range positions, while the rest secure frags on-site.

Sides: Building the Round

On the CT side, the focus is controlling key corridors and sites to catch entries early. Choose positions that allow you to:

  • Hold the site entrance;
  • Block transitions to the next spot;
  • Have rotation room if Ts disrupt timing.

On the T side, strategy relies on smoke and flash discipline. Skip random rushes; instead, execute small actions: intel first, then coordinated site push, followed by hold and cleanup. When Ts sync up, CTs struggle to rotate without losing control.

Tactical Points and Routes

Site names vary by server build and settings, but the logic stays the same: spots for bomb plants, long-range picks, and rotation zones. On de_az, these principles apply:

  • Long Control: One player holds the line, another readies short rotation after initial peek.
  • Short Entry: Ts claim space via passages and anchor before CTs regroup.
  • CT Rotation: If Ts reveal direction, CTs shift to intercept on the next segment, not chase blindly.

With randoms, assign simple roles: one for intel, one for anchor, one for flank watch. This cuts chaos and hits timings better.

de_az balances bomb sites with mid-map chokepoints, promoting deliberate plays over spam. A-sites favor quick plants from connector routes, while B-sites demand smokes to blind defender angles. Mid control splits teams, setting up crossfires or fake pushes. Practice peeks from catwalks or upper ledges to gain early advantages without overextending.

Bots and .nav

The .nav file for de_az lets bots navigate properly, mimicking human logic in flanks and rotations. They avoid getting stuck in tight spots and claim positions on time. If bots act oddly on your server, verify map loading and check for custom setting conflicts.

Bots use .nav data for pathfinding, covering areas like site accesses and defender spawns. This ensures balanced offline practice, with Ts pushing realistically and CTs holding angles. Update .nav if server mods alter geometry to keep bot behavior sharp.

Optimization and Stability

For smooth gameplay on low-end PCs, model and geometry params count. Check wpoly/epoly in addon descriptions to avoid FPS drops. de_az handles standard loads, but results vary by server: bot count, player slots, and update rates.

Avoid lags and crashes by skipping shady builds. Install the map standardly, no auto-downloads or dubious mods. Stick to verified versions and clean files for safe play. This map's polycount stays low, around 5000-7000 polys, supporting high-FPS sessions even on older rigs. Tweak cl_updaterate and cl_cmdrate to match server tick for better hit registration.

Config and Server Settings (Quick Guide)

Match server rate and sync needs with basics. For solid play, use rates near 100k and interp like ex_interp 0.01. Maintain a clean config.cfg to dodge plugin clashes. Steam/Non-Steam connections work fine without MasterServer swaps.

Test performance on empty servers first, then add players. Pinpoint FPS killers: map, bots, or addons. Build 4554 compatibility ensures stability across versions.
